当前位置: 首页 > wzjs >正文

学校网站怎么做的好辽宁响应式网站费用

学校网站怎么做的好,辽宁响应式网站费用,昆山做网站找文博,网页游戏网页打不开一、项目背景与需求分析 1.1 项目背景 随着远程办公和在线协作的普及,键盘作为最常见的输入设备,其性能直接影响用户的使用体验。无论是游戏玩家、程序员还是普通用户,都需要一个可靠的工具来测试键盘的按键响应、延迟和组合键功能。然而&a…

一、项目背景与需求分析

1.1 项目背景

随着远程办公和在线协作的普及,键盘作为最常见的输入设备,其性能直接影响用户的使用体验。无论是游戏玩家、程序员还是普通用户,都需要一个可靠的工具来测试键盘的按键响应、延迟和组合键功能。然而,现有的在线键盘测试工具存在以下痛点:

  • 功能单一:仅提供基础按键检测,缺乏延迟分析和组合键测试。
  • 兼容性不足:对多操作系统(Windows/MacOS/Linux)支持不完善。
  • 交互体验差:缺乏直观的可视化反馈和实时数据展示。

1.2 需求分析

本项目旨在开发一款跨平台在线键盘测试工具,核心功能包括:

  1. 实时按键检测:高亮显示按下的按键并记录响应时间。
  2. 延迟分析:统计按键延迟并生成直方图。
  3. 组合键测试:检测多键同时按下的冲突与响应。
  4. 数据导出:支持将测试结果导出为CSV或PDF格式。
  5. 跨平台兼容:适配Windows、MacOS和Linux系统。

二、技术方案与工具选型

2.1 技术架构

  • 前端:HTML5 + CSS3 + JavaScript(React框架)
  • 后端:无服务器架构(EdgeOne Pages)
  • AI辅助开发:CodeBuddy(Craft智能体 + DeepSeek V3)
  • 部署平台:腾讯云EdgeOne Pages(MCP Server)

2.2 核心工具

1、 CodeBuddy

  • Craft智能体:通过自然语言生成代码逻辑和界面布局。
  • DeepSeek V3:提供精准的代码补全和性能优化建议。
  • MCP协议:无缝对接EdgeOne Pages的部署流程。

2、 EdgeOne Pages

  • 快速部署:支持静态站点与无服务器应用的一键发布。
  • 全球加速:利用腾讯云边缘节点提升访问速度。
  • 自定义域名:绑定个人域名实现品牌化展示。
  • 静态资源优化:EdgeOne Pages 自动压缩资源并利用缓存策略提升加载速度。

三、CodeBuddy协作开发

3.1 项目构建

1、 安装CodeBuddy插件

在VS Code中搜索并安装“腾讯云代码助手CodeBuddy”。

请在此添加图片描述

启动CodeBuddy并登录腾讯云账户。

请在此添加图片描述

配置EdgeOne MCP。

请在此添加图片描述

2、创建新项目

在CodeBuddy界面输入指令:“创建一个在线键盘测试工具,支持实时按键检测、延迟分析和组合键测试”。

请在此添加图片描述

CodeBuddy给出如下的合理澄清:

为了提供最符合您期望的解决方案,我需要了解一些更具体的细节:技术栈您是否有特定的前端技术栈偏好?(如React、Vue、Angular或纯HTML/CSS/JavaScript)
功能细节1. 实时按键检测您希望显示哪些按键信息?(如键码、键名、物理键位置等)
是否需要可视化键盘界面来显示按下的键?
2. 延迟分析您期望的延迟分析是指什么类型的延迟?(如按键到显示的延迟、连续按键的间隔等)
是否需要统计数据或图表来展示延迟情况?
3. 组合键测试您希望支持哪些类型的组合键测试?(如常见快捷键、游戏按键组合等)
是否需要预设一些组合键测试场景?界面需求您对工具的界面有什么特定要求或参考设计吗?
是否需要响应式设计以支持移动设备?

给CodeBuddy输入如下的反馈信息。

HTML5 + CSS3 + JavaScript(React框架)。显示键盘物理位置,需要可视化键盘来显示按下去的键。分析的按键到显示的延迟、连续按键的间隔。需要统计数据或图表来展示延迟情况。常见快捷键、游戏按键组合等测试,可以提供一些特定的组合场景。需要设计成科技风,可以支持移动设备。

请在此添加图片描述

点击开始之后,CodeBuddy开始来执行项目。

请在此添加图片描述

项目初始化完成。

请在此添加图片描述

项目创建完成,目录结构如下:

keyboard-tester/
├── node_modules/
├── public/
│   └── index.html
├── src/
│   ├── App.js
│   ├── Keyboard.js
│   ├── index.js
│   └── styles.css
├── package.json
└── package-lock.json

请在此添加图片描述

运行项目发生了如下的报错。

请在此添加图片描述

把错误反复提交给CodeBuddy来自行解决,可以正常在本地打开。

请在此添加图片描述

在按键测试后,生成了新的报错。继续修复。

请在此添加图片描述

请在此添加图片描述

修复成功之后,按键之后会在上面显示所按的键名称。如下图所示:

请在此添加图片描述

3.2 项目优化

3.2.1 高亮显示按键

1、输入指令:“实现一个实时按键检测功能,高亮显示按下的按键”。

请在此添加图片描述

请在此添加图片描述

3.2.2 延迟分析

1、输入指令:“添加按键延迟统计功能,记录每个按键的响应时间”。

请在此添加图片描述

2.、可视化展示 输入指令:优化代码,将延迟通过曲线图实时展示出来。

请在此添加图片描述

3.2.3 组合键测试

1、输入指令:优化代码,在页面下方加上常见的组合键测试。

请在此添加图片描述

四、部署到EdgeOne Pages

4.1 部署流程

1、使用EdgeOne Pages MCP服务器的deploy_folder_or_zip工具

请在此添加图片描述

2、指定build目录路径

c:\Users\Administrator\Desktop\keyboard\build

3、获取部署后的公开URL,这将把键盘测试工具部署到公共URL,用户可以访问并测试功能。

请在此添加图片描述

4.3 部署优势

  1. 一键发布
    • 无需手动配置服务器,通过CodeBuddy提交指令即可自动部署。
  2. 全球加速
    • 利用腾讯云全球CDN网络,确保全球用户访问速度。
  3. 低成本
    • 个人版免费套餐支持静态站点部署,无需额外费用。

五、方案优势与创新点

5.1 方案优势

  1. 开发效率提升
    • 通过CodeBuddy的Craft智能体,将自然语言需求直接转化为代码,开发周期缩短60%以上。
    • DeepSeek V3的代码补全功能减少重复编码工作,提升代码质量。
  2. 部署便捷性
    • EdgeOne Pages的无服务器架构降低运维复杂度,开发者只需关注业务逻辑。
    • MCP协议实现多云环境下的无缝迁移,保障项目可扩展性。
  3. 用户体验优化
    • 实时可视化反馈提升用户交互体验。
    • 支持多平台兼容,覆盖主流操作系统和浏览器。

5.2 创新点

  1. AI驱动的动态测试
    • 通过CodeBuddy生成的代码具备自适应能力,可根据用户的想法动态调整测试策略。
  2. 数据驱动的延迟分析
    • 结合EdgeOne Pages的实时数据处理能力,提供精准的延迟统计和趋势预测。
  3. 开放生态集成
    • 通过MCP协议,未来可轻松集成第三方API(如键盘硬件厂商的数据接口),扩展功能边界。

5.3 不足点

  1. 针对跨平台的键盘切换
    由于后期CodeBuddy资源不足,经常无法响应,导致这部分的开发没有完成,希望后面再把补上这部分内容。
    请在此添加图片描述

请在此添加图片描述

请在此添加图片描述

六、总结与展望

6.1 项目成果

本方案通过CodeBuddy与EdgeOne Pages的深度整合,成功开发并部署了一款功能完善、性能优异的在线键盘测试工具。其核心价值在于:

  • 降低开发门槛:非专业开发者也能快速构建复杂应用。
  • 提升部署效率:实现从代码到生产环境的无缝衔接。
  • 增强用户体验:通过实时数据可视化和跨平台兼容性满足多样化需求。

6.2 未来展望

  1. 功能扩展
    • 添加键盘轴体类型识别功能(通过硬件传感器数据)。
  2. AI深度集成
    • 引入机器学习模型,预测键盘寿命并提供维护建议。
  3. 硬件联动
    • 与智能键盘设备合作,实现固件升级和故障诊断功能。

CodeBuddy与EdgeOne Pages方案兼顾开发效率、用户体验与全球化部署需求,为开发者提供从代码生成到生产环境的一站式解决方案,开发者可快速验证产品创意并推向市场,同时为后续功能迭代奠定坚实基础。


文章转载自:

http://sQkvp1rh.cfqyx.cn
http://t0btaHww.cfqyx.cn
http://c82rZVEh.cfqyx.cn
http://pipMG5Ok.cfqyx.cn
http://Zb7K5tbY.cfqyx.cn
http://6WfGSDdg.cfqyx.cn
http://ZIeiDBR5.cfqyx.cn
http://Bgj5BvkW.cfqyx.cn
http://ods7XND5.cfqyx.cn
http://xmjK8T0o.cfqyx.cn
http://kMiGYhOy.cfqyx.cn
http://ewz4QfPU.cfqyx.cn
http://Ktabs0OP.cfqyx.cn
http://Z4HzyfAE.cfqyx.cn
http://VZRCJS8o.cfqyx.cn
http://LbzrUdmo.cfqyx.cn
http://iq7EH0yG.cfqyx.cn
http://WOIqJfq1.cfqyx.cn
http://cI5H8xGV.cfqyx.cn
http://FeIIwaOD.cfqyx.cn
http://Kov0jICj.cfqyx.cn
http://6ErSVI1B.cfqyx.cn
http://ZRrimzo6.cfqyx.cn
http://a2idTAHB.cfqyx.cn
http://8cBcGHwH.cfqyx.cn
http://i6bnCVRY.cfqyx.cn
http://fdA4v0FT.cfqyx.cn
http://FyIDtaen.cfqyx.cn
http://yiQo1tWs.cfqyx.cn
http://w0vEy3iF.cfqyx.cn
http://www.dtcms.com/wzjs/671503.html

相关文章:

  • 免费自助建站代理江苏金安建设公司网站
  • 广州做网站海珠新科网页传奇游戏黑屏怎么解决
  • 郑州网站建设网络推广网店托管协议
  • 国外网站如何做seo重庆招考信息网
  • 如何用代码制作网站怎样登陆wordpress
  • 用什么网站开发免费微网站与公众号平台对接
  • 网站备案核凯里网络公司
  • 上海建智咨询培训网站传媒网站源码
  • gta5单机买房子网站在建设ai网站大全
  • 自助设计网站微信指数怎么看
  • 做自动化设备哪个网站wordpress虚拟币插件
  • 国内优秀网页设计网站wordpress 插件教程
  • 汽车门户网站开发建设银行网站预约取款
  • 网站建设中企动力公司建站如何赚钱
  • 免费生成网站的app网站怎么做不违法吗
  • 扫描网站特征dede浙江省住建厅四库一平台
  • 长沙网站建设优化静态网站什么意思
  • 自己如何注册一个网站深圳有几个区地图
  • 安徽住房与城乡建设厅网站网站建设论文ppt
  • 绍兴网站建设技术外包网站开发怎么实现用户一对一发文字图片
  • 南宁网站推广工具google收录查询
  • 南阳住房和城乡建设厅网站西安易网信息技术有限公司
  • 手机网站 触屏杭州工程建设网
  • iis如何做网站管理器wordpress自带缓存
  • 免费行情网站大全搜狐网在线简历制作
  • 手机触屏网站制作软件企业咨询服务是做什么的
  • 目前做外贸的网站哪个比较好旅游网站功能简介
  • 建设项目环境影响评价公示网站网站被k十大原因
  • 网站建设办公软件销售技巧南平市住房和城乡建设局网站
  • 做网站属于什么技术api in wordpress